JPMorgan Chase & Co., formed by the 2000 merger of J.P. Morgan & Co. and Chase Manhattan Bank, is a global financial services giant headquartered in New York City, tracing its roots back to 1799 through its predecessor firms. As one of the largest banks in the world, it operates across investment banking, commercial banking, asset management, and consumer banking, managing trillions in assets and serving millions of customers, corporations, and governments. Led by CEO Jamie Dimon since 2005, the firm is renowned for its role in high-profile deals, robust trading operations, and its Chase retail banking network, which includes extensive credit card and mortgage services. Combining a legacy of financial innovation with a dominant market presence, JPMorgan Chase remains a cornerstone of the global economy.

JP Morgan Chase's Q1 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2020, JP Morgan Chase held 6,012 positions worth $426B, down 21% from $536B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

JP Morgan Chase's Q1 2020 filing shows 363 new, 2,382 increased, 2,149 reduced and 692 closed positions. Its largest new stake was NextEra Energy, Inc. 5.279% Corporate Units: 1,245,017 shares worth $54.9M. The largest sale was JPMorgan BetaBuilders Japan ETF, an estimated $1.24B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
